Work Schedule:

90% FTE, day/evening shift. Operational hours of the Cath Lab/EP lab are 6:00am to 7:00pm. On-call responsibilities for off hours, include weekends and holidays with a 30-minute response time. We offer a competitive starting pay; relevant work experience will be considered. Hours may vary depending on department need. You will primarily work at University Hospital in Madison, WI.

Be part of something remarkable!

We are seeking a Registered Nurse to:

  • Be an integral member of a high-performing, multidisciplinary team delivering exceptional care to adult and geriatric patients undergoing complex cardiovascular procedures and diagnostic cardiac catheterizations in UW Health's nationally recognized Cardiac Catheterization Lab at University Hospital in Madison, WI.
  • Practice in a patient- and family-centered environment within a program rated high performing in cardiology by U.S. News & World Report, utilizing advanced technology and minimally invasive techniques to support structural heart interventions, advanced interventional procedures, and heart transplant services.
  • Develop and integrate new skills while incorporating evidence-based nursing practice into unit culture, working alongside expert physicians, fellows, and researchers in a dynamic academic medical center.
  • Participate in shared governance through a unit-based council, contributing to quality improvement initiatives and leading practice change.
  • Bring 3+ years of inpatient ICU-level nursing experience or prior cardiac cath lab nursing experience (preferred) to support high-acuity, innovative cardiovascular care.

Qualifications
  • Bachelor's Degree in Nursing Preferred
Work Experience
  • 6 months of relevant clinical nursing experience Required
  • Additional years of relevant clinical nursing experience Preferred
  • Prior involvement in clinical procedures in area of specialty, including successful work or involvement in other hospital-wide project work Preferred
  • Experience in an academic medical setting Preferred
Licenses & Certifications
  • Licensed as a Registered Nurse (RN) in the state(s) where patients are receiving care or may work as eligible per state licensing regulations Upon Hire Required
  • Basic Life Support/CPR Upon Hire Required
  • Advanced Cardiac Life Support (ACLS) within 6 months Required
  • Certification in area of specialty Preferred
